Anti-money Laundering Industry Veteran, William H. Goss, Rejoins IPSA International as Senior Director
NEW YORK, March 27,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- IPSA International, Inc. (IPSA), an international risk advisory firm, is pleased to announce William Goss has rejoined the firm as Senior Director Anti-Money Laundering (AML) Consulting Services in New York. In this role, Mr. Goss will be looked upon to manage the region's anti-money laundering engagements and also to direct growth strategies for IPSA's AML practice area.
Mr. Goss has over 25 years of experience performing investigations and conducting analysis of AML, investigative due diligence (IDD) and fraud matters. He has held senior level management and sales positions including charter Officer and Director of Sales for Regulatory Data Corp (RDC), a Know Your Customer and Enhanced Due Diligence database company formed and launched during 2002 by twenty of the world's largest financial institutions.
I am very pleased to have convinced Bill to rejoin the growing IPSA team. Bill's experience and industry knowledge was missed while he was away. He rejoins at a critical time in IPSA's history as we execute on key initiatives over the next three years, said Dan Wachtler, IPSA President and CEO.
Prior to joining IPSA International, Mr. Goss owned and operated a boutique Anti-Money Laundering and Bank Secrecy Act consulting firm, which served global financial institutions. Bill has served as a consultant and supervisor on several significant remediation and Know Your Customer projects for international and domestic banks. Mr. Goss has spoken on such topics as Enhanced Due Diligence Investigations at industry and trade conferences and his article of tips and suggestions about drafting Suspicious Activity Reports has been the most popular internet search return for "SAR Writing" for several years.
